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/312.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 在.net中开发文件服务器需要描述性体系结构_C#_.net_Wcf_Tcp_Sockets - Fatal编程技术网

C# 在.net中开发文件服务器需要描述性体系结构

C# 在.net中开发文件服务器需要描述性体系结构,c#,.net,wcf,tcp,sockets,C#,.net,Wcf,Tcp,Sockets,我必须开发一个文件服务器服务,将文件从指定位置传输到其客户端。客户端启动时,向服务器请求当前日期的文件。服务器将这些文件传输到客户端 现在约束条件如下所示 1.应用程序在intranet中运行。 2.需要在一次交易中传输多个文件。 3.文件大小可能以GB为单位。 4.系统运行在实时环境中,因此需要正确的事务和确认。 5.应用程序在.net中开发。 5.可以有多个客户在场 现在请帮助决定我选择开发文件服务器的体系结构和.net技术(WCF(Http绑定)、WCF(net tcp绑定)、套接字编程(

我必须开发一个文件服务器服务,将文件从指定位置传输到其客户端。客户端启动时,向服务器请求当前日期的文件。服务器将这些文件传输到客户端

现在约束条件如下所示

1.应用程序在intranet中运行。 2.需要在一次交易中传输多个文件。 3.文件大小可能以GB为单位。 4.系统运行在实时环境中,因此需要正确的事务和确认。 5.应用程序在.net中开发。 5.可以有多个客户在场

现在请帮助决定我选择开发文件服务器的体系结构和.net技术(WCF(Http绑定)、WCF(net tcp绑定)、套接字编程(我想使用WCF))


请参考一些示例应用程序。

如果您在intranet中运行应用程序,WCF流媒体可以帮助您克服NetCpBinding。文件大小、最大客户端数以及您可以在WCF服务的app.config文件中配置的其他选项

检查下面的链接